用reveal.js做幻灯片 如果你想你的在线分享给人留下深刻的印象,可以考虑用reveal.js。reveal.js是一个制作3D幻灯片效果的插件,它同时应用最新的web技术,来创建漂亮的html演示效果。 reveal.js不依赖其他任何javascript库,是一个独立的javascript插件库。 当然,它应用了最新web新技术,所以需要浏览器对CSS 3D变形的支持,这就意味着在IE下看不到漂亮的动画效果。在safari、chrome、firefox下效果都很好。......
使用css3制作仿Apple.com的导航栏 点此查看demo apple的官网有个相当不错的头部导航,今天我们运用css3的知识,不借助一张图片,来实现类似的效果。 1.会用到的css3知识 text-shadow :文字阴影 border-radius:圆角 box-shadow:容器阴影 box-shadow: inset :当增加inset后,表示使用内阴影 gradient :渐变,渐变的代码还是很多的,幸运的是网上有自动生成渐变的工具,请看CSS3 Gradient Generator keyframes :这个属性就比较有意思......
使用css3制作带高亮条纹的简单按钮 点此查看demo 使用css3的渐变特性制作带渐变效果的button,明河曾整理成一个合集,有兴趣的朋友可以看《css按钮效果及其教程合集》,今天这个教程在渐变的基础再增强下效果:白色的斜纹效果(斜纹效果貌似韩国的网站应用特别多),不使用图片哦。 1.原理说明 要使用css实现斜纹效果,需要解决几个问题: 1、如何使用css向按钮内部添加内容? 伪类:before或:after结合content......
html5本地存储localStorage实战(2) 公司网络出问题了,没办法访问国外网站,而RIA之家正好放在国外主机,明河很抑郁,很久没办法更新一篇文章,向各位朋友说声抱歉。 上一篇文章,明河演示了如何使用localStorage本地存储评论信息(用户名、邮箱、站点),今天这篇教程,继续演示localStorage的使用,增加了些难度,实现用户浏览历史记录,就是RIA之家底部的“你曾浏览过的文章”。 点此查看demo 相对于实......
html5本地存储localStorage实战(1) 之前有朋友给明河发邮件,问道新版的RIA之家的“发表评论”和“浏览历史”这二块的记忆是通过cookies实现的吗?如果你使用IE(IE8以下版本)打开RIA之家,就会发现记忆功能失效了!如果是采用cookies一般不存在浏览器差异,显然明河使用了其他方案,这这个方案就是今天明河着重跟大家介绍的:localStorage(html5本地存储方案)。 点此查看demo web本地存储方案总结 本地存储......
css:box-shadow的发光效果 如果用过twitter,你可能已经留意到当输入框获得焦点后,它的边框会有蓝色发光的效果,并且这里运用了transition属性,使得发光效果有很平滑的过渡。本教程将讲述如何运用box-shadow属性来做到这样的效果。 CSS代码如下: input { transition: all 0.30s ease-in-out; -webkit-transition: all 0.30s ease-in-out; -moz-transition: all 0.30s ease-in-out; outline:none; } 这里通过运用transition属性来展现inp......